History of the Toyota SC
The Toyota SC, particularly the Lexus SC models in the US, has a rich history rooted in Toyota's desire to create a luxury sports coupe that could compete with the best in the market. The first generation, the SC 400 (and later the SC 300), debuted in 1991 and quickly made a name for itself. These models were designed to offer a blend of performance, luxury, and reliability that was rare at the time. The SC 400 was powered by a smooth and powerful 4.0-liter V8 engine, while the SC 300 featured a 3.0-liter inline-six, both delivering impressive performance for their era. The design of the Toyota SC was a collaborative effort between Toyota's California design studio and its Japanese headquarters. The goal was to create a car that looked as good as it performed, with a sleek, aerodynamic silhouette and luxurious interior appointments. The result was a vehicle that turned heads wherever it went. Over the years, the Toyota SC underwent several updates and improvements, including cosmetic changes, upgraded features, and enhanced performance. The second generation, which debuted in 2001, took the design in a new direction with a more modern and aggressive look. This generation also introduced the SC 430, which featured a retractable hardtop, adding another layer of versatility to the car. Key Features and Specs
Let's dive into what made the Toyota SC (specifically the Lexus SC 300 and SC 400) so special. The SC 400 was equipped with a 4.0-liter V8 engine, producing around 250 horsepower. This gave it plenty of pep for both daily driving and spirited runs. The SC 300, on the other hand, featured a 3.0-liter inline-six engine, known for its smooth power delivery and reliability. Both models came with either a four-speed automatic or a five-speed manual transmission, catering to different driving preferences. One of the standout features of the Toyota SC was its luxurious interior. Leather seats, wood trim, and a high-quality sound system were all standard, creating a comfortable and refined driving environment. The suspension was also designed for a smooth ride, making it perfect for long road trips. The Toyota SC also boasted a number of advanced features for its time, including anti-lock brakes, traction control, and dual airbags. These safety features helped to ensure that drivers and passengers were well-protected in the event of an accident. In terms of performance, the SC 400 could acc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in around 6.9 seconds, while the SC 300 could do it in about 7.2 seconds. These figures were impressive for a luxury coupe of the early 1990s.
